More young people live with parents as low wages, insecure work and unaffordable housing turn family support into another source of inequality In Britain, young people are expected to become independent in their 20s. Yet the UK’s economic model increasingly denies them the means to do so. Analysis by the Institute for Fiscal Studies (IFS), commissioned partly for the BBC , finds that the proportion of 25-year-olds living with their parents has risen from 25% in the 1990s to 42% today.
